Output ea300431b4cf324c283452cd4f6bd5857c220d3846232dd1f658acc13ff2268d:80

value
96999
script pubkey
OP_0 OP_PUSHBYTES_32 e6598d6b60a055ca050cd9e2426174040fa2f6aca46fbe45ee964e6f953095ea
address
bc1quevc66mq5p2u5pgvm83yyct5qs869a4v53hmu30wje8xl9fsjh4qsdgk9d
transaction
ea300431b4cf324c283452cd4f6bd5857c220d3846232dd1f658acc13ff2268d
confirmations
43306
spent
true